柯林斯词典

  • VERB 占领;征服
    If one country or group of peopleconquersanother, they take complete control of their land.
    1. During 1936, Mussolini conquered Abyssinia...
      1936年,墨索里尼攻占了阿比西尼亚。
    2. Early in the eleventh century the whole of England was again conquered by the Vikings.
      11世纪早期,整个英格兰再次被北欧海盗征服。
  • VERB 克服;攻克
    If youconquersomething such as a problem, you succeed in ending it or dealing with it successfully.
    1. I was certain that love was quite enough to conquer our differences...
      我相信爱足以克服我们的种种差异。
    2. He has never conquered his addiction to smoking.
      他一直未能戒除烟瘾。
    3. ... the oldest climber ever to conquer the mountain.
      征服这座山的年纪最大的登山者
